Info posted a couple of days ago re the PC beta:
As promised here is the PC Blog on the Beta & a few other things, yes some people, places, and things may have leaked a little something, but we are here to clarify everything and make it all official since we can now commit to the listed dates! 🙂
BETA Details:
Beta Begins/Ends
Jan 28th/Feb 25thMap Name
Port ValdezPlayers
32Game Mode
RushEnvironment
SnowTheme
Vehicle and InfantryBack Story
The battle for Port Valdez is fought alongside the waterline towards a great oil industrial landscape in the Alaskan mountains. Using basically everything they’ve got the Russian forces are launching an airborne assault to knock out the oil industries in the area. In their arsenal there are Main Battle Tanks as well as fast-moving Quad Bikes and mobile armored AA. It’s a vehicle focused battle, but with plenty of infantry combat.How to Download: Check back to the Battlefield Bad Company 2 Beta Page closer to beta launch date for download instructions.
How To Get Access: Reserve Battlefield Bad Company 2 is the most sure fire way, but we are still working with Retailers & e-Tailers that wish to participate (it’s up to them). If you’re eager to ensure you get in the two confirmed distributors to Pre-Order are the EA Store and at GameStop.com. We’ll have another Blog at a later date with an update on the retailers & e-Tailers that have teamed up with us as well as alternate channels to obtain a Closed Beta Key.
Misc. Details
Steam Beta: Yes there was a leaked image of a Package file we propped on Steam. People with illegal accounts can see games in this environment, but this is not a Beta in the term of Public Test Beta, but a real development Beta installer client for the Steam version of the full game. We are however working with Steam to have the Public PC Beta available on Steam, but can’t confirm this quite yet so cross your fingers Steam users. 🙂
Anti Cheat: We’re going with PunkBuster supporting the same options BF2 and BF2142 had to run unranked without PunkBuster.
Mod Tools: There will not be mod tools for BFBC2. However a majority of the the games logic is controlled by the server and there will be Serverside control options for the dedicated servers.
Public Server Files: We will not distribute these publicly. There are many factors for why we have decided this with the biggest factor being security & integrity of our game & Dedicated Servers.
